During the long evolution of Chess from Shaturanga in 5th century to modern day Chess, many exotic forms were invented, enjoyed a temporary popularity, and then passed away. One medieval form, which still enjoys interest, is the Byzantine Chess. The circular board has 64 spaces, four citadels, and ordinary chessmen are used.
The pieces have the same moves and powers as in Chess except there is no pawn promotion, and if two of the player’s pawns meet face to face blocking each other, the opponent removes both and then makes his/her move.
If a player’s king is hard pressed and manages to enter his/her opponent’s citadel he/she is considered to have reached a sanctuary and the game is drawn (tie).
